Sans Normal Malap 2 is a very bold, wide, medium contrast, italic, normal x-height font visually similar to 'HD Colton' by HyperDeluxe and 'Stinger' by Zetafonts (names referenced only for comparison).

A hefty, rounded sans with an oblique, forward-leaning stance and broad proportions. Forms are built from thick, smooth curves with subtly squared-off terminals, giving counters a soft, oval feel and keeping joins compact and dense. The rhythm is energetic and slightly irregular in a natural way, with some letters showing varied internal spacing and compact apertures that emphasize mass and impact. Numerals and capitals read as blocky and assertive, maintaining consistent stroke weight and a cohesive, streamlined silhouette.

Best suited to short, bold setting where impact matters: headlines, event posters, sports or action-oriented branding, and large-scale signage. It can also work for logo wordmarks and packaging where a friendly, high-energy voice is desired, especially when set with generous tracking and ample line spacing.

The overall tone is loud and fast, suggesting motion and confidence. Its rounded bulk keeps the mood friendly rather than aggressive, while the slant and compact shapes add a sporty, poster-like urgency. The result feels retro-leaning and expressive, suited to attention-grabbing statements.

This font appears designed to deliver immediate visual impact through mass, speed, and rounded geometry. The forward slant and broad, compact letterforms prioritize expressiveness and brand presence over quiet neutrality, aiming for an energetic display voice that remains approachable.

At text sizes the tight apertures and dense interiors can reduce clarity, especially in complex letter clusters, but at larger sizes the strong silhouettes and italic momentum become a defining advantage. The design’s wide stance and heavy curves create strong word-shapes and a distinctive, chunky texture in paragraphs.
